Summary
x402.org is an open protocol for internet-native payments built around the HTTP 402 status code. It enables users to pay for resources via API without registration, emails, OAuth, or complex signatures. The protocol features zero fees for both customers and merchants, instant blockchain settlement (2 seconds instead of T+2), and is blockchain-agnostic, not tied to any specific blockchain or token.
